Amylomaize, high amylose starchBird's Custard, the English custard based on cornflour, invented in 1837Waxy corn, waxy maize starchCorn sauceCorn syrupCorn ethanolModified starchPotato starchSemolinaTapioca starch See more Corn starch, maize starch, or cornflour (British English) is the starch derived from corn (maize) grain. The starch is obtained from the endosperm of the kernel. Corn starch is a common food ingredient, often used to thicken See more Until 1851, corn starch was used primarily for starching laundry and for other industrial uses. A method to produce pure culinary starch from maize was patented by John Polson of Brown & Polson, in Paisley, Scotland in 1854. This was sold as "Patented Corn … See more The corn is steeped for 30 to 48 hours, which ferments it slightly. The germ is separated from the endosperm and those two components are ground separately (still soaked). Next the starch is removed from each by washing. Corn syrup is a food syrup which is made from the starch of corn (called maize in many countries) and contains varying amounts of sugars: glucose, maltose and higher oligosaccharides, depending on the grade. Corn syrup is used in foods to soften texture, add volume, prevent crystallization of sugar, and ...
